Benefits of Aluminum Flat Bottom Boats
Aluminum flat bottom boats offer numerous advantages that make them an appealing choice for both novice builders and experienced mariners. Here are some key benefits:
- Stability: The wide, flat bottom design provides excellent stability, making these boats ideal for calm waters.
- Lightweight: Aluminum is a lightweight material, which makes it easier to transport and maneuver.
- Durability: Aluminum is resistant to rust and corrosion, offering a longer lifespan compared to wooden boats.
- Customization: With a range of plans available, you can customize your boat to suit your specific needs and preferences.
- Cost-Effectiveness: Building your own boat can save you money while providing a fulfilling project.
Key Features to Consider in Your Plans
1. Size and Capacity
Before selecting your aluminum flat bottom boat plans, consider the size and capacity of the boat you want to build. Think about how many passengers you intend to carry, as well as any gear or equipment you might need on board. Plans typically range from small personal boats to larger models suitable for multiple passengers.
2. Design and Layout
The design of your boat will greatly influence its performance and usability. Some plans feature an open layout for fishing, while others may include seating arrangements for leisure cruising. Choose a design that aligns with your intended activities on the water.
3. Construction Difficulty
The complexity of the construction process is another important factor. Some plans are designed for beginners, while others may require advanced skills and tools. Be honest with your abilities and choose a plan that matches your experience level to avoid frustration.
4. Materials and Tools
Different aluminum flat bottom boat plans may call for varying types of aluminum and other materials. Familiarize yourself with what is required, and ensure you have access to the right tools before starting your project. Basic tools typically include a welding machine, saw, and various hand tools.

Tips for a Successful Build
- Follow Instructions: Stick to the plans closely and follow the step-by-step instructions provided. Skipping steps can lead to structural issues.
- Take Your Time: Boat building is a meticulous process. Rushing can lead to mistakes, so take your time to ensure each step is done correctly.
- Seek Help When Needed: If you’re ever unsure about a step, don’t hesitate to seek advice from experienced builders or online forums.
- Test Your Boat: Once your boat is complete, conduct a thorough test in safe conditions to ensure everything works as expected before taking it out on the water.
